## Runbook: Dedup rollout (Mergewell)

Quick one: before kicking off the customer-record dedup job, snapshot the accounts table — yes, every time, even staging. Run the matcher in dry-run first and eyeball the merge count; anything over 2% of records means stop and ping the data crew. The dedup worker only accepts signed job manifests, so sign yours with the key below.

rollout seal: bky3_7wZ

Ticket #—: Missed pick-up, uniform crates for Ostery Depot

Courier from Kestrel Runners did not arrive at the Ferndale loading bay yesterday. Four crates of depot uniforms still staged at Bay 3. Ostery opens Monday; this cannot slip again. Rebooked for tomorrow, first slot. Coordinator: confirm the driver by name before release and log the seal numbers.

At hand-over, relay the confidential instruction appended below word for word.

drop instructions, bahif-bahip: the norax feniel courier leaves the drumir kaseth rusir ledger at gate 1983 under passcode 849948

- [ ] FlagForge rollout key ceremony, item 4: confirm the gradual-release signing key was rotated before the Varnholt cluster cutover. Two witnesses from the Kestrel platform team must initial the ledger. If the primary signer is unavailable, the backup signer unlocks the escrow bundle. Record the unlock in the sync notes. The escrow bundle opens only with the phrase below.

recovery phrase for yajof-bagap: oliwyn-ulaael

## Step 4: Timezone Normalization

As discussed at last week's sync, Lanternfold report exports previously stamped rows in server-local time, which broke for customers east of the Marrow City datacenter. From this step onward, all exports are normalized to UTC at write time, with display offsets applied client-side. Run the backfill job once per tenant before flipping the flag. The exporter picks up its behavior from the configuration block that follows.

deployment values, yaguf-tafop:
ULAAEL_HOST=ulaael.lumicsys.internal
ULAAEL_PORT=7000